Caroline Part III: Gov. David Patterson Continues to Make An Ass of Himself

Was she pushed? Did she voluntarily withdraw? Did she have a "nanny-taxes" problem? Who knows? What we do know is that Gov. Patterson has utterly humiliated a national icon, for no good reason, and seems set after two long months to appoint a senator, Kirsten Gillibrand, who is sure to face a primary challenge from downstate liberals in 2010.

Gov. Patterson is finished as a politician, pure and simple. And NY has lost what could have been a great senator.

Things are looking up for the NY GOP in 2010.
